Many parents of students in the education system are angry today (Monday) at the outline for opening the school year of the Ministry of Education, which includes conducting tests in schools.

According to them, the tests should not be performed in the educational institutions, and should be performed independently.

According to the head of the Public Health Services Dr. Sharon Elroy Pryce, a parent must be signed authorization to perform the tests and can decide whether his child be tested or not. "If he decides not to, it will lead to many unnecessary isolations," she said.



Tali, a mother of three from Haifa, Expressed strong opposition to the outline, which includes many tests for a student whose child from his class will be found positive, and told Walla! That “my children will not go to school if tests are conducted there.

"My children are healthy and they will not be tested all the time, they will not participate in this game."

"It is clear to me that the test itself is not complicated and can be done really easily, but this test has other implications that have not really been thought through to the end. It is a trampling of civil rights to an inconceivable extent," Tali added. "No one should enter the bowels of a healthy person, enter his medical file."



"We take an entire population of students and shatter their right to privacy and the right to their bodies, and take advantage of the fact that people think they no longer have a choice," Tali said. "People think some law has come down from above and must be enforced. So I actually mention cases where teaching is not allowed, and the 'black flag test' and what it says about a blatantly illegal ordinance. That's the case."

"Some people want the tests, but of course we should also respect those who do not want to. We are an open company and should not be run in this way," Green said.

"Anyway child not be tested without parental consent, then a parent wants their children to be tested to help himself, and take them to the clinic. We do not want to do something overwhelmingly in schools designed to teach and educate. Tests and vaccines are designed to HMOs and other medical institutions,"



Green stressed that His remarks are aimed at student testing only.

"The staff is something else of course," he said.

"The decision-makers sit and make angular decisions about tests within schools. We as a parents' committee will meet in the coming days and formulate a position. I feel that most committee members oppose these tests, and not only committee members, but also parents. I get a lot of requests from parents not to allow it. ".

A middle school teacher and educator in Hadera who asked to remain anonymous told Walla!

"In my opinion, it is a big mistake to perform tests and vaccinations within the school, because it will completely divert the concentration in studies. Students will concentrate on tests and vaccinations and not in studies. "The school is designed to teach and enrich students' knowledge, and not to serve as a field hospital."



On the other hand, there are parents who do not object to the outline of the tests.

One of them, Moshe ben Hamo from Tiberias, told Walla!

"This is a reasonable requirement and if it ensures continuity of studies, I agree. Of course, tests cannot be forced, but it is fair that one who is not tested can be required to stay at home."
